Tragic Desert Crash in Dubai Leaves Five Young Men Injured

In a harrowing incident that unfolded in the vast expanse of the Al Ruwayyah desert, five young men aged between 18 and 20 found themselves amid a terrifying crash following a reckless display of driving skills. The Dubai Police reported on Tuesday that the incident occurred when the 19-year-old Emirati driver, identified as M.A.M., lost control of the vehicle while executing dangerous stunts in the sandy terrain.

Reckless Stunts Lead to Horrific Overturn

According to Maj-Gen Saif Muhair Al Mazrouei, the director of the General Department of Traffic at the Dubai Police, initial investigations revealed that M.A.M. had been driving recklessly, engaging in daredevil stunts within the desert area. The unfortunate episode took a tragic turn when the young driver suddenly swerved, causing the S.U.V. to flip over violently. The result was catastrophic, with all five occupants sustaining injuries in the process.

Prompt Police Response to the Tragedy

The Dubai Police’s traffic patrols swiftly sprang into action upon receiving the report of the accident at 9 pm on Monday. An image released by the police captures the aftermath of the crash, showcasing the S.U.V. with its windshield and windows shattered. The severity of the incident prompted an urgent response, with emergency services rushing to the scene to provide immediate medical attention.

Injuries range from Severe to Moderate.

Maj-Gen Saif Muhair Al Mazrouei confirmed that the driver, M.A.M., and the four passengers were promptly transported to a nearby hospital. The injuries sustained varied in severity, with some individuals facing more critical conditions than others.
